In three patients with monoclonal IgM antibodies to myelin-associated glycoprotein and a demyelinating neuropathy, the human monoclonal antibodies and HNK1, a mouse monoclonal antibody against human natural killer cells, reacted with the same region of myelin-associated glycoprotein. In these three patients there was a pronounced decrease in the number of circulating HNK1-positive cells. Taken together, these findings provide evidence that a cross-reactive cell surface antigen may be involved in an autoimmune response directed simultaneously against the nervous system and the immune system.
